Incoming call
Voxell LCR interface receives a call over the mobile network. The equipment sends a call
signal to the analog phone that is connected to FXS, or to the PBX exchange; in the second variant
the exchange switches the call to a local subscriber.
Outgoing call
The PBX exchange must be configured to output the calls through Voxell LCR. The user
simply dials the wanted number from an office telephone.
PBX processes the number and analyses the prefix and sends it to the outgoing trunk where
Voxell LCR is installed. Then Voxell LCR transmits the call to the mobile network.

Using the FXO interface
For this, the FXO interface of Voxell LCR is used. Connect it to a local extension (subscriber
line – FXS port) of the phone exchange.
Figure 11.: Connecting to an extension
This kind of connection is very useful especially when there are no analog trunks available:
for instance the PBX exchange is entirely configured as ISDN type, or when the branch exchange
simply has no more free analogue trunk (all of them are used).
